WebAug 12, 2024 · Still, the 10.7% increase makes South Carolina the 10th fastest-growing state as it rises above Alabama to become the 23rd most populous state in the U.S. Another population boom occurred in York and Lancaster counties, just south of Charlotte, North Carolina. York County added 56,017 people, and Lancaster drew 19,364 new residents.
